Yesterday on Home of the Underdogs, a website that centered on underrated PC games, I found a really fun game called Porrasturvat (Stair Dismount).

Basically, you choose the angles , location, and power to push or throw a man down a flight of stairs, trying to inflict as much damage as possible.

There aren't any bugs that I know, and it's pretty small so go ahead and check it out:
